This registration was cancelled on 24-01-1995 for it to take up the personalised (initials) marking of ZK-DRB/2 the following day for David Ross Black of Mosgiel. On 30-06-2004 ownership transferred to Peter Christopher Johnston of Milton (David Black having the later model 182T ZK-DRB/3 c/n 81365 about due). On the same day it was re-registered to the new owners initial as ZK-PCJ.
After recent listing with Southern Aircraft Sales it was sold offshore and departed NZ through Kerikeri on 05-07-2008 for Norfolk Island. The next day it moved through Lord Howe island and on to Kempsey.
The ZK registration was cancelled on 11-07-08. It is now located at Tipperary Station some 180km south of Darwn in the northern Territories and was registered as VH-TPT on 29-07-08 to Branir Pty Ltd.
ZK-DRB was caught at Christchurch on 17-02-2002 and ZK-PCJ was at Ashburton on 05-02-05.
